History of The Okee Dokee Tournament

According to legend, the Sunday Hotel Mixed Slo-Pitch League started in 1981 with 6 teams. The Somass, Kingsway, King Ed, Beaufort, and The Arlington Hotels had teams. Fairway Taxi also had a team to drive everyone home after a day on the field. The teams were looking for a place to hang out on Sundays and have a social. This was back in the day when all pubs were closed on Sundays. In 1988 Bob Leyland and his team traveled to Comox to a Tournament called Nautical Days. It was there while his team was sitting around the campfire, the idea came up - ‘Let’s have a Tournament of our own in Port Alberni on Canada Day Long Weekend.’ The Okee Dokee Tournament was started the following year.

The Okee Dokee started in July of 1989 with 14 teams attending. The Lucky’s were the first team to win the Tournament. They were a team from Sayward made up of mostly one family. The McLeans. 24 teams entered in the 2nd year, and the 3rd year saw the event grow to 40 teams. It was turning into a great event for the whole community, with all the local businesses benefiting from all the volunteer’s hard work. From what I understand it has always been run as a Non-Profit event. All the monies raised were in return given back to the teams in the way of prizes.

Some funds were donated to local charities and groups who volunteered over the weekend of the event. In the early 90s, Arlina Mckenzie with help from Bob Leyland and Michelle Sawyer took over the running of the tournament. For 10+ years Arlina and her team kept up the tradition of The Okee Dokee being a great tournament. Many out-of-town teams looked forward to the Tournament and attended annually. In 2005 the League and Tournament were handed over to Mike O’Donovan and his team of volunteers. Mike has carried on the tradition of a well-run event with the help of Michelle Jamieson, Wayne Demoskoff, Jack Payne, and many others!

In keeping with our mission of "Building a Better Community through Sport," The Funtastic Sports Society invites qualifying community groups to submit applications.

Funtastic is proud to be able to support local organizations through grants that cover such things as sports equipment, quality of life, Special Olympics, as well as music programs in and around the valley.

For the past 33 years, the Okee Dokee Slo-Pitch Tournament has taken place in Port Alberni, on the same Canada Day Long weekend in July. This also marks the 10th year that Funtastic/Alberni has contributed back to the community through its donations and grant program totaling just under $230,000.00 in nine years. Our Funtastic Slo-Pitch Tournament and the Music Festival showcase our community’s volunteer spirit and highlight Port Alberni’s exceptional weather, recreation areas, sports fields, and accommodations which encourages participants to return each year to the benefit of local businesses.
